Beyond the Cygnus Anomaly



http://www.fractalforums.com/index.php?action=gallery;sa=view;id=16038

This is another Triple Matchmaker spacefilling Julia that looks like something in outer space. It's also another one from near to a Herman ring parameter value. The near-ring takes the form of the denser nebula regions, with two more Julias in the "outside" and "inside" regions -- one a dragonlike structure with starburst cores joined in triple spirals (noticeable especially at bottom center) and one consisting of seven-armed spirals (noticeable especially at top center).

A bit above center left, note a line of three seahorsey shapes in the nebula -- those are part of the almost-a-Herman-ring itself. So are the dark-cored shapes a bit below the image's exact center, and the double spiral at the image's center. The "pulsars" a bit above the left group of horses (and scattered elsewhere) and the other "stars" are preimages of infinity.

Or ignore all of this and just enjoy all the spirals and subtle gradations of color and translucency here. (Though, despite appearances of translucency, this whole thing was computed in one layer.)

I know much of the underlying mathematics, and exploit that knowledge to discover interesting fractals and ways of coloring them.

Triple Matchmaker is a fractal-producing system I discovered a year or two ago:

z_{n+1} = \frac{z_n + \frac{a}{\sqrt{3}}}{b(z_n^3 - \sqrt{3}az_n^2 + cz_n + \frac{ac}{\sqrt{3}})} + d

The critical points are at -a, 0, and a, with another critical value at d.

A Herman ring parameter is a parameter value (in the case of Triple Matchmaker, a combination of a,b,c,d) that produces a type of attractor known as a Herman ring. The Julia sets for parameters that are almost, but not quite Herman ring parameters can be exceptionally beautiful with convoluted rings of dense structures wrapped around other shapes. (At the actual Herman ring parameter value, these solidify into a hollow variant of a simple filled-in Julia set such as the Golden Mean Julia fractal.)

are these raw fractals, or is there post-editing happening?

Generally directly rendered, without postwork of the "makes it no longer pure" sort. Sometimes I do use external image editors to downsample, or assemble and then downsample after rendering in pieces, or similar, to have more control over antialiasing and divide bigger jobs into pieces.
